directions

  • Place sliced apple, orange, and sugar in a 2 quart glass pitcher.
  • Juice remaining fruit.
  • Add juice to pitcher with grape juice and ice.
  • Chill until time to serve.
  • Tip: To make this sangria with alcohol, replace the grape juice with a bottle of white or red wine.

  1. I made a non-alcoholic version for Easter Sunday supper. I used 64 ounces of white grape juice and added 4 strawberries which I quartered. This was sensational. My family raved about it and I am making another batch tomorrow. This is surely going to be my signature drink this summer.
     
  2. Simi needed to take something to a beach themed party at work and this was just the thing. It was very refreshing and easy enough for her to make (she burns water). The only changes made were to slice some of the lemons and limes along with the apples and oranges, she used white peach grape juice, and added about a cup or so of red grape juice to make it a pretty pink shade.   4. My guests could not believe that this refreshing punch was non-alcoholic. I left out the apple and the sugar and also put slices of lemon and lime in with the orange slices. The purple grape juice picked up the tartness of the citrus to make the taste buds come alive.
     
  5. Delicious, refreshing, and colorful. We used white grape juice which seemed out of character for Sangria but did make a remarkable blend with the freshly-squeezed citrus, and it's so pretty in the glass! Made for Zaar World Tour 5.
